Google starts using maker discovering to aid with spell check at scale in Search.
Google introduces Google Translate utilizing maker discovering to instantly equate languages, beginning with Arabic-English and English-Arabic.
A new age of AI begins when Google scientists improve speech recognition with Deep Neural Networks, which is a brand-new maker discovering architecture loosely modeled after the neural structures in the human brain.
In the well-known "cat paper," Google Research starts using big sets of "unlabeled information," like videos and photos from the web, to significantly improve AI image category. Roughly comparable to human learning, the neural network recognizes images (including felines!) from direct exposure instead of direct direction.
Introduced in the term paper "Distributed Representations of Words and Phrases and their Compositionality," Word2Vec catalyzed essential progress in natural language processing-- going on to be cited more than 40,000 times in the decade following, and winning the NeurIPS 2023 "Test of Time" Award.
AtariDQN is the very first Deep Learning design to successfully learn control policies straight from high-dimensional sensory input using reinforcement knowing. It played Atari video games from just the raw pixel input at a level that superpassed a human expert.
Google provides Sequence To Sequence Learning With Neural Networks, an effective machine learning method that can discover to translate languages and sum up text by checking out words one at a time and remembering what it has read before.
Google obtains DeepMind, one of the leading AI research study laboratories in the world.
Google deploys RankBrain in Search and Ads offering a much better understanding of how words associate with concepts.
Distillation allows intricate models to run in production by minimizing their size and latency, while keeping the majority of the performance of bigger, more computationally expensive models. It has actually been used to improve Google Search and Smart Summary for Gmail, Chat, Docs, and more.
At its yearly I/O developers conference, Google presents Google Photos, a brand-new app that uses AI with search capability to browse for and gain access to your memories by the individuals, places, and things that matter.
Google presents TensorFlow, a brand-new, scalable open source device discovering framework utilized in speech recognition.
Google Research proposes a brand-new, decentralized method to training AI called Federated Learning that guarantees better security and scalability.
AlphaGo, a computer system program established by DeepMind, plays the famous Lee Sedol, winner of 18 world titles, famous for his imagination and extensively thought about to be among the greatest players of the past years. During the video games, AlphaGo played a number of innovative winning moves. In game 2, it played Move 37 - an innovative move assisted AlphaGo win the video game and overthrew centuries of standard knowledge.
Google publicly announces the Tensor Processing Unit (TPU), customized information center silicon constructed specifically for artificial intelligence. After that announcement, the TPU continues to gain momentum:
- • TPU v2 is revealed in 2017
- • TPU v3 is at I/O 2018
- • TPU v4 is announced at I/O 2021
- • At I/O 2022, Sundar reveals the world's largest, publicly-available machine learning hub, powered by TPU v4 pods and based at our information center in Mayes County, Oklahoma, which runs on 90% carbon-free energy.
Developed by scientists at DeepMind, WaveNet is a new deep neural network for generating raw audio waveforms enabling it to model natural sounding speech. WaveNet was utilized to model a lot of the voices of the Google Assistant and other Google services.
Google reveals the Google Neural Machine Translation system (GNMT), which utilizes advanced training techniques to attain the largest improvements to date for device translation quality.
In a paper published in the Journal of the American Medical Association, Google demonstrates that a machine-learning driven system for identifying diabetic retinopathy from a retinal image might perform on-par with board-certified eye doctors.
Google releases "Attention Is All You Need," a research paper that introduces the Transformer, an unique neural network architecture especially well fit for language understanding, amongst many other things.
Introduced DeepVariant, an open-source genomic alternative caller that considerably enhances the accuracy of determining alternative locations. This innovation in Genomics has actually contributed to the fastest ever human genome sequencing, and helped produce the world's very first human pangenome recommendation.
Google Research launches JAX - a Python library designed for high-performance mathematical computing, particularly device discovering research study.
Google announces Smart Compose, a brand-new feature in Gmail that uses AI to help users more quickly respond to their email. Smart Compose develops on Smart Reply, another AI feature.
Google releases its AI Principles - a set of standards that the company follows when establishing and using expert system. The principles are designed to ensure that AI is used in a way that is advantageous to society and respects human rights.
Google introduces a brand-new strategy for natural language processing pre-training called Bidirectional Encoder Representations from Transformers (BERT), assisting Search better comprehend users' questions.
AlphaZero, a basic reinforcement finding out algorithm, masters chess, shogi, and Go through self-play.
Google's Quantum AI demonstrates for the very first time a computational task that can be performed tremendously faster on a quantum processor than on the world's fastest classical computer-- simply 200 seconds on a quantum processor compared to the 10,000 years it would handle a classical gadget.
Google Research proposes utilizing device discovering itself to help in creating computer system chip hardware to accelerate the style procedure.
DeepMind's AlphaFold is recognized as an option to the 50-year "protein-folding issue." AlphaFold can precisely anticipate 3D designs of protein structures and is speeding up research study in biology. This work went on to get a Nobel Prize in Chemistry in 2024.
At I/O 2021, Google announces MUM, multimodal designs that are 1,000 times more effective than BERT and enable individuals to naturally ask questions across various kinds of details.
At I/O 2021, Google reveals LaMDA, a brand-new conversational innovation brief for "Language Model for Dialogue Applications."
Google reveals Tensor, a customized System on a Chip (SoC) created to bring sophisticated AI experiences to Pixel users.
At I/O 2022, Sundar announces PaLM - or Pathways Language Model - Google's biggest language design to date, trained on 540 billion criteria.
Sundar announces LaMDA 2, Google's most sophisticated conversational AI model.
Google announces Imagen and Parti, two models that use various strategies to create photorealistic images from a text description.
The AlphaFold Database-- which included over 200 million proteins structures and nearly all cataloged proteins understood to science-- is launched.
Google reveals Phenaki, a design that can produce reasonable videos from text prompts.
Google developed Med-PaLM, systemcheck-wiki.de a medically fine-tuned LLM, which was the very first design to attain a passing rating on a medical licensing exam-style question benchmark, showing its ability to properly address medical concerns.
Google introduces MusicLM, an AI model that can create music from text.
Google's Quantum AI attains the world's first presentation of lowering mistakes in a quantum processor by increasing the variety of qubits.
Google launches Bard, an early experiment that lets people team up with generative AI, first in the US and UK - followed by other countries.
DeepMind and Google's Brain group combine to form Google DeepMind.
Google introduces PaLM 2, our next generation big language model, that constructs on Google's tradition of advancement research in artificial intelligence and accountable AI.
GraphCast, an AI design for faster and more precise worldwide weather forecasting, is presented.
GNoME - a deep learning tool - is utilized to discover 2.2 million new crystals, consisting of 380,000 steady materials that could power future innovations.
Google introduces Gemini, our most capable and general design, built from the ground up to be multimodal. Gemini has the ability to generalize and effortlessly comprehend, run throughout, and integrate different types of details consisting of text, code, audio, image and video.
Google broadens the Gemini community to introduce a brand-new generation: Gemini 1.5, and brings Gemini to more items like Gmail and Docs. Gemini Advanced released, giving people access to Google's most capable AI models.
Gemma is a household of lightweight state-of-the art open models developed from the very same research study and innovation used to develop the Gemini designs.
Introduced AlphaFold 3, a new AI design established by Google DeepMind and Isomorphic Labs that predicts the structure of proteins, DNA, RNA, ligands and more. Scientists can access most of its capabilities, for complimentary, through AlphaFold Server.
Google Research and Harvard published the first synaptic-resolution reconstruction of the human brain. This achievement, made possible by the combination of scientific imaging and Google's AI algorithms, leads the way for discoveries about brain function.
NeuralGCM, a new maker learning-based technique to simulating Earth's environment, is introduced. Developed in collaboration with the European Centre for Medium-Range Weather Report (ECMWF), NeuralGCM integrates conventional physics-based modeling with ML for improved simulation accuracy and efficiency.
Our integrated AlphaProof and AlphaGeometry 2 systems resolved four out of six issues from the 2024 International Mathematical Olympiad (IMO), attaining the very same level as a silver medalist in the competition for the first time. The IMO is the oldest, largest and most prominent competition for young mathematicians, and has actually also ended up being widely acknowledged as a grand obstacle in artificial intelligence.
